Understanding Limit Switch Types

Limit switches come in various types, each designed for specific applications. Here are a few common types to consider:

  • Mechanical Limit Switches: Activated by physical contact, ideal for applications with tangible movement.
  • Proximity Limit Switches: Use electromagnetic fields; suitable for non-contact operations.
  • Magnetic Limit Switches: Operate with magnets; useful in wet or dirty environments.

Identifying the right type for your application will help prevent issues associated with a bad limit switch.

Key Specifications to Consider

When selecting a limit switch, pay attention to the following specifications:

  1. Operating Voltage: Ensure compatibility with your existing electrical systems.
  2. Current Rating: The switch must handle the expected load without overheating.
  3. Temperature Range: Select a switch that can operate within the environmental conditions.
  4. Mounting Options: Consider the space and layout of your installation to choose an appropriate mounting style.

Signs of a Bad Limit Switch

A bad limit switch can cause significant operational downtime and safety hazards. Here are key indicators that your limit switch may be failing:

  • Intermittent Operation: The switch fails to activate consistently.
  • Physical Damage: Inspect for cracks, dents, or corrosion on the switch casing.
  • Non-Responsive Actions: The expected actions (like halting machinery) do not occur.
  • Unusual Noises: Grinding or clicking sounds may indicate internal wear.

If you observe any of these symptoms, it may be time to replace the limit switch.

Environmental Considerations

Limit switches must withstand the conditions where they will be installed. Here are essential environmental factors to evaluate:

  • Ingress Protection (IP) Ratings: Choose switches with suitable IP ratings to resist dust and moisture.
  • Vibration Resistance: Consider switches rated for high vibrations in dynamic applications.
  • Temperature Extremes: Ensure that the switch can operate across the temperature ranges it will be subjected to.

Practical Solutions for Common Problems

Dealing with limit switches can present challenges. Here are some common problems and practical solutions:

  • Repeated Failures: Check compatibility and proper installation techniques. Ensure that other components are not causing the issue.
  • Electrical Issues: Use surge protection devices to safeguard switches from voltage spikes.
  • Maintenance: Regularly inspect and clean your limit switches to prolong their life. Developing a maintenance schedule can mitigate issues.
